I’ve spoken about Backxwash (a.k.a. Ashanti Mutinta) in the past and even got the chance to get an advance copy of her last album, I LIE HERE BURIED WITH MY RINGS AND MY DRESSES , which ended up being one of my favorites of that year. The overall darkness of her sound has just been so compelling to me and feels so different from not just rap but from music alone. That being said, there’s no reason for me to doubt that whatever she did next would be one I’d look forward to. We now have HIS HAPPINESS SHALL COME FIRST EVEN THOUGH WE ARE SUFFERING , the conclusion in a trilogy of albums that she’s been releasing for the past three years, the cherry on top being its Halloween release date.
